The Q Timex Falcon Eye Watch is Easily Dressed Up or Down

The Q Timex Falcon Eye timepiece is a reissued accessory for the iconic watch brand that will offer wearers with a versatile style that maintains a refined aesthetic to be easily dressed up or down. Originally released in 1978, the timepiece has a vibrant electric blue dial that boasts a striated pattern along with gold and white accents in order to help the background color really pop. The 38mm size makes the timepiece perfectly styled for everyday wear without commanding too much attention to ensure it's discreet enough to match a suit and eye-catching enough to be paired with jeans.

The Q Timex Falcon Eye timepiece is focused on a high-end style aesthetic yet is priced at $179 to make it an accessible option.
